I'm planning a 2 day backpacking trip on the Ice Age trail in Kettle Moraine. One of the days we're pushing 18 miles, and I'm wondering if the trail is hilly or mostly flat. Thanks.
Oct 1, 2013 at 12:06 pm #2029943I did a two nighter on one of the western chapters. We did 40 miles. It was okay, but it doesn't match the Superior Hiking Trail. Also, at least where I was…there were no designated camp sites and not a whole lot of options. There was a lot of private land and logging areas.
Some places were nice, some were not nice. I wouldn't go back to that section again. I think it was the Indian Head chapter?Oct 3, 2013 at 9:42 am #2030488Also,
